The focus here is 'Fabulous Friend' sentiment from Uniko: All Occasion Sentiments #3
which is inked in chalk inks then heat-embossed with Hero Arts Clear Sparkle EP.
The flowers are also Uniko: Flower Power #5 and Background Builders Vines.
To finish there's a delicate Homespun Stitched edge from MFT Die-namics along the base.
